Emilie Doat is a researcher at the forefront of understanding human motor control and visual attention in virtual reality. Her primary research areas include 3D arm kinematics, gaze behavior, and the integration of multimodal sensory data during natural reaching movements. Doat’s major contribution is the creation of the **3D-ARM-Gaze dataset**, a publicly available resource that captures synchronized arm movements and eye-gaze information as participants reach for and manipulate objects across a wide, precisely controlled workspace. This dataset is invaluable for advancing human-computer interaction, rehabilitation robotics, and VR-based training systems.
